How do I enter a loan amount in QuickBooks?
In the Account Type drop down list, select Long Term Liabilities. From Detail Type drop down arrow, select Notes Payable. Give the account a relevant name, like ” Loan for a car.” Enter the full loan amount as a negative amount in the Amount field. All this is further explained here. How much does it cost to manage multiple loans in QuickBooks?
Loan servicing add-ons exist that will let you manage multiple loans and credit lines all while syncing in with Quick, and books. These solutions will vary in price but can be had for the cost of Quick. Books itself (starting at $500 /annually).
